AbstrAbstract act
Being in a position of leadership is a great responsibility. Administrators are asked to fill many roles within
the school culture. They make decisions that affect a large number of people, and each decision comes
with its criticism. It is important for an administrator to gain the trust and respect of the staff by not
asking them to do things that you would not do. Show the staff that that you want to become the best,
and they will follow.
